Social Value Award

In 2019 the award for Social Value Contribution went to Coventry Healthy Lifestyles Service (HLS), who have been working closely with The Canal River Trust to support regeneration of the Canal Basin in the city. The service works with professionals and communities across Coventry to support people to make healthy lifestyle choices.

This project came about when they met with The Canal River Trust and discussed how they could work in partnership to support their clients and the local community to get more active in the area. They wanted to offer gardening sessions with the help of the Canal Trust and their own staff to support clients to get out, be more active and connect with others.

The small project has grown, and Vagdia & Holms Chartered Architects have joined HLS and The Canal Trust in the group, which they have named Project Garden Associates. They have also developed strong links with the Mental Health Team at Swanswell Point.

This has meant the Canal Basin community garden has had well-needed love and attention, while providing people with the opportunity to get outside and learn a new skill. Under the guidance of The Canal River Trust the volunteers have been able to take ownership of maintaining the garden and watch as their hard work develops into a beautiful space that can be enjoyed by the community. There are going to be more developments taking shape in the near future to include the whole community as well as plans to make the area safer.

The team are passionate about helping people make changes that have wider positive impacts on family members and even children and were thrilled to have won the Social Value Contribution Award:

Karen Wagstaff told us “It’s amazing to have won this award, our journey is just starting, but it is offering up lots of opportunities to work with other organisation and potentially other projects along the canal. The work we are doing in the community is really going places and it is going to get bigger.
